Background:

  • Hypopharyngeal hamartomas are exceptionally rare tumors.
  • These lesions can manifest as significant nutritional or respiratory distress in neonates and infants.
  • They are often misdiagnosed as other benign laryngeal lesions.

Observation:

  • A case report details a 7-month-old infant presenting with congenital stridor and positional dyspnea.
  • The infant's symptoms were attributed to a hypopharyngeal hamartoma.
  • This presentation highlights the clinical challenges associated with this rare condition.

Findings:

  • The study confirms hypopharyngeal hamartomas as a cause of severe respiratory and feeding problems in infants.
  • Diagnostic confusion with other laryngeal pathologies is a key challenge.
  • Literature review supports the rarity and clinical significance of these tumors.

Implications:

  • Hypopharyngeal hamartomas must be included in the differential diagnosis for infants with unexplained respiratory or feeding difficulties.
  • Increased awareness can lead to earlier diagnosis and intervention.
  • Further research into the etiology and optimal management of these rare tumors is warranted.

Position-effect Variegation

In 1928, a German botanist Emil Heitz observed the moss nuclei with a DNA binding dye. He observed that while some chromatin regions decondense and spread out in the interphase nucleus, others do not. He termed them euchromatin and heterochromatin, respectively. He proposed that the heterochromatin regions reflect a functionally inactive state of the genome. It was later confirmed that heterochromatin is transcriptionally repressed, and euchromatin is transcriptionally active chromatin.
